IELTS Writing Task 2 question
Some people think that competition at work, at school and in daily life is a good thing. Others believe that we should try to cooperate more, rather than competing against each other.
Discuss both these views and give your own opinion.
Give reasons for your answer and include any relevant examples from your own knowledge or experience.
Student answer (Band 6.0)
Competition is often considered as an effective way to motivate people to perform better at work, school and everyday life, while others think that people should cooperate with each other. This essay will discuss both the views followed by my own opinion.
The most significant reason behind competition is that it motivates people to work harder. Competition encourages people to set higher goals and improve their performance. At school students may study harder when they compete for better grades and at work employee may become more productive when they want to receive promotion. Additionally, it improves their skills. when people compete with each other, they can identify their weaknesses and try to overcome them. Competition in businesses often develop better products and provide higher quality services to attract customers.
On the other hand, cooperation helps people to achieve common goals. Working together allows people to share ideas, knowledge and responsibilities. In workplace, employees from different departments can cooperates to complete large project more effectively. In addition, cooperation creates better relationships and reduce stress. Excessive competition can create jealousy, pressure and conflict between people. Cooperation encourages trust, support and positive environment.
In my opinion, competition can motivate individuals to perform better, but cooperation is more beneficial in the long term because people can share their strength, solve problems together and build strong relationships.
In conclusion, competition can encourage people to improve their skills and achieve higher goals , whereas cooperation promotes team work and mutual supports. i belev

Task Achievement / Task Response — Band 5.5
The essay addresses both sides of the argument and provides a clear personal opinion. However, the response falls short of the 250-word minimum requirement (247 words), which negatively impacts the task achievement score. While the ideas are relevant and logically structured, the conclusion is incomplete, ending abruptly with 'i belev', which suggests a lack of final proofreading and development. To reach a higher band, ensure the word count is met and that all sections, particularly the conclusion, are fully articulated and polished.
Coherence and Cohesion — Band 6.0
The essay is logically organized into clear paragraphs, each focusing on a specific aspect of the prompt. Cohesive devices such as 'The most significant reason', 'Additionally', 'On the other hand', and 'In conclusion' are used effectively to guide the reader through the argument. However, the abrupt ending of the essay disrupts the overall flow and coherence. While the progression of ideas is generally clear, the lack of a finished concluding sentence makes the final impression feel disjointed and incomplete.
Lexical Resource — Band 6.0
The vocabulary is generally adequate for the task, with clear attempts to use topic-specific language such as 'productive', 'overcome', and 'mutual supports'. However, there are some minor errors in word form and collocation, such as 'employee may become' (should be plural 'employees') and 'cooperates to complete' (should be 'cooperate'). The range is sufficient to convey meaning but lacks the sophistication and precision required for higher bands. Expanding your repertoire of academic collocations would help improve your score in this area.
Grammatical Range and Accuracy — Band 6.0
The essay uses a mix of simple and complex sentence structures. While the meaning is generally clear, there are several grammatical errors, including subject-verb agreement issues ('employee may become', 'Competition... develop better products') and missing articles. Punctuation is also inconsistent, with a missing space after a comma in the final paragraph. The unfinished final sentence is a significant grammatical error that impedes the overall accuracy of the response. Focusing on proofreading for basic agreement and punctuation errors would significantly improve your score.
